Final answer:
To determine 50% of a 2,000-kilometer trip, divide the distance by 2. The result is 1,000 kilometers which is half of the trip's total distance.
Step-by-step explanation:
The student has asked how far is 50% of a 2,000-kilometer trip. To find 50% of any number, you simply divide the number by 2. In this case, 50% of 2,000 kilometers is calculated as follows:
- First, understand that 50% can be represented as a fraction ½.
- Next, multiply the total distance by the fraction (50%): 2,000 km × ½ = 1,000 km.
Therefore, 50% of a 2,000-kilometer trip is 1,000 kilometers.
